Abstract

The invention, belonging to printing and dyeing area for silk cloth, relates to a dyestuff alkali-washing dyeing method for polyester mixed textile dispersedly and directly. Said method is that under the condition of 7<PH<9 alkali, direct and dispersal dye of alkali resistivity are use as dyeing for polyester textile. Under the lower alkali condition, polyester fibre after dyeing can avoid shortcoming of a mass of flaw generated by lixiviation of slurry, oils and other catabolite in acidic bath. It can conquer damnification of dyeing and fibre under the circumstance of high temperature, pressure and alkali. The invention can conserve energy, decrease cost and improve production efficiency.

Description

technical field

[0001] The invention belongs to the technical field of textile printing and dyeing, and relates to an alkaline one-bath dyeing method for polyester-cotton blended fabrics with disperse and direct dyes. Background technique

[0002] At present, the dyeing of polyester-cotton blended fabrics mainly adopts the two-bath method. Due to the different dyeing properties of the fibers, two different types of dyes are used to dye the two fibers respectively. The polyester components in the fabric need to be dyed with disperse dyes, and the cotton components need to be dyed. Direct dyeing, usually disperse dyes are dyed under acidic conditions, while direct dyes are dyed under neutral conditions, so polyester-cotton blended fabrics need to be dyed twice, that is, two baths are required for dyeing.
